Browse Source

Merge branch 'intex_online20250725' of http://dev.ccwin-in.com:3000/sfms3.0/sfms3.0-ui into intex_online20250725

intex_online20250725
songguoqiang 4 days ago
parent
commit
9970b7c177
  1. 6
      src/components/Detail/src/Detail.vue
  2. 12
      src/views/wms/deliversettlementManage/moldAllocation/customerStatement/index.vue

6
src/components/Detail/src/Detail.vue

@ -12,6 +12,7 @@
{{ titleValueRef }} <span class="ml-20px font-size-16px">{{ t(`ts.${titleNameRef}`).replace('ts.','') }}</span> {{ titleValueRef }} <span class="ml-20px font-size-16px">{{ t(`ts.${titleNameRef}`).replace('ts.','') }}</span>
</div> </div>
</template> </template>
<div v-loading="detailLoading">
<Tabs ref="tabRef" :tabsList="tabsList" :current="current" @change="change"/> <Tabs ref="tabRef" :tabsList="tabsList" :current="current" @change="change"/>
<ContentWrap v-if="!isBasic" v-show="tabsList[current].label=='主数据'"> <ContentWrap v-if="!isBasic" v-show="tabsList[current].label=='主数据'">
<Descriptions <Descriptions
@ -185,6 +186,7 @@
</ElScrollbar> </ElScrollbar>
</ContentWrap> </ContentWrap>
</div> </div>
</div>
</el-drawer> </el-drawer>
<!-- 表格弹窗 --> <!-- 表格弹窗 -->
<SearchTable ref="searchTableRef" @search-table-success="searchTableSuccess1" /> <SearchTable ref="searchTableRef" @search-table-success="searchTableSuccess1" />
@ -1045,7 +1047,7 @@ const buttonBaseClick = (val, item) => {
} }
} else if (val.includes('export')) { } else if (val.includes('export')) {
// //
emit('buttonBaseClick',val, item,tableObject) emit('buttonBaseClick',val, item,tableObjectRef.value)
} else if (val == 'refresh') { } else if (val == 'refresh') {
// //
getList() getList()
@ -1388,7 +1390,7 @@ watch(
deep: true deep: true
} }
) )
defineExpose({ openDetail, formRef ,updateList,submitUpdateList,changeTabCurrent,openForm,tableObjectRef}) // open defineExpose({ openDetail, formRef ,updateList,submitUpdateList,changeTabCurrent,openForm,tableObjectRef,detailLoading}) // open
</script> </script>
<style lang="scss"> <style lang="scss">

12
src/views/wms/deliversettlementManage/moldAllocation/customerStatement/index.vue

@ -822,14 +822,14 @@ const handleExportDetail = async (detailTableObject) => {
// //
await message.exportConfirm() await message.exportConfirm()
// //
exportLoading.value = true detailRef.value.detailLoading = true
const data = await CustomerStatementDetailApi.exportCustomerStatementDetail( const data = await CustomerStatementDetailApi.exportCustomerStatementDetail(
detailTableObject.params detailTableObject.params
) )
download.excel(data, `客户对账单明细子【${formatDate(new Date())}】.xlsx`) download.excel(data, `客户对账单明细子【${formatDate(new Date())}】.xlsx`)
} catch { } catch {
} finally { } finally {
exportLoading.value = false detailRef.value.detailLoading = false
} }
} }
@ -839,14 +839,14 @@ const handleExportShareReconciliation = async (detailTableObject) => {
// //
await message.exportConfirm() await message.exportConfirm()
// //
exportLoading.value = true detailRef.value.detailLoading = true
const data = await CustomerStatementDetailApi.exportCustomerStatementShareReconciliatioDetail( const data = await CustomerStatementDetailApi.exportCustomerStatementShareReconciliatioDetail(
detailTableObject.params detailTableObject.params
) )
download.excel(data, `模具分摊对账单子${formatDate(new Date())}】.xlsx`) download.excel(data, `模具分摊对账单子${formatDate(new Date())}】.xlsx`)
} catch { } catch {
} finally { } finally {
exportLoading.value = false detailRef.value.detailLoading = false
} }
} }
// //
@ -855,14 +855,14 @@ const handleExportReconciliation = async (detailTableObject) => {
// //
await message.exportConfirm() await message.exportConfirm()
// //
exportLoading.value = true detailRef.value.detailLoading = true
const data = await CustomerStatementDetailApi.exportCustomerStatementCompareDetail( const data = await CustomerStatementDetailApi.exportCustomerStatementCompareDetail(
detailTableObject.params detailTableObject.params
) )
download.excel(data, `对账差异【${formatDate(new Date())}】.xlsx`) download.excel(data, `对账差异【${formatDate(new Date())}】.xlsx`)
} catch { } catch {
} finally { } finally {
exportLoading.value = false detailRef.value.detailLoading = false
} }
} }
// //

Loading…
Cancel
Save